Ustina Dubitsky
Ustina Dubitsky’s musical talent was evident from an early age. She made her first stage appearance as a member of the children's choir of the Bayerische Staatsoper in Munich, while simultaneously undergoing intensive violin training. As concertmaster in various youth orchestras, Ustina developed her leadership qualities, particularly under renowned conductors such as Mariss Jansons.
In recent seasons, Ustina has conducted a wide range of ensembles, including the Gürzenich-Orchester Köln, Philharmonie Luxembourg, Orquestra Sinfónica do Porto Casa da Música, Orchestre de Paris, Ensemble Modern, Deutsche Kammerakademie Neuss, Orchestre national Avignon Provence, Orchestre national de Cannes, Orchestre Victor Hugo Franche-Comté, Paris Mozart Orchestra, Orchestre de Picardie, Dresdner Philharmonie, Bochumer Symphoniker, Orchestre national de Metz, Les Siècles, Ensemble Intercontemporain, Odense Philharmonic, Ensemble Reflektor, and Konzerthausorchester Berlin.
Moreover, Ustina undertook a successful international tour with cellist Xavier Phillips and the orchestra Les Siècles, performing a program of French music in Paris, Antwerp, Geneva, Bern, and Zurich.
For the 2024/25 season, Ustina conducts the Odense Philharmonic, Konzerthaus Orchester Berlin, and returns to Porto Casa da Musica, Ensemble Moderne, Ensemble Intercontemporain, and Les Siècles. In addition, after participating in the 57th International Conducting Competition in Besançon, Ustina served as assistant conductor at the Orchestre Victor Hugo Franche-Comté from January 2022 to July 2023. During this period, in March 2022, she won the Orchestra Prize and was awarded a prestigious two-year fellowship at the Academy La Maestra.
From 2022 to 2024, Ustina also served as assistant conductor at the Gürzenich-Orchester Köln. Her engagements during this time included assisting Maestro Roth in a new production of Lohengrin at the Bayerische Staatsoper, as well as in The Magic Flute at the Théâtre des Champs-Élysées with Les Siècles. In April 2024, Ustina made her debut at the Bayerische Staatsoper with a new production of the double bill Lucrezia / Der Mond.
Ustina began her conducting training in Weimar after completing her music school studies. She further honed her skills through masterclasses with renowned conductors such as Peter Eötvös, David Zinman, and Paavo Järvi, among others. In 2021, she completed her Master’s degree under the guidance of Prof. Johannes Schlaefli in Zurich.
